1. Vivaldi

Proxy Configuration

Vivaldi gives you total control. Navigate to Settings → Advanced → Network, and you can manually input HTTP, HTTPS, FTP, and SOCKS proxies. It’s straightforward but powerful.

Security and Privacy

Routing all traffic through a proxy in Vivaldi hides your IP, while HTTPS proxies add encryption. Coupled with Vivaldi’s privacy-first design, your sessions stay secure even on public networks.

Performance

Proxies can slow browsing—but using SOCKS5 and a low-latency server mitigates lag. Turn on Vivaldi’s ad blocker to reduce unnecessary data routing.

Proxy Switching

Manually swap proxies in settings, or streamline with extensions like Proxy SwitchyOmega. Quick, painless, efficient.

Mobile Support

Android users can set system-wide proxies. iOS? Stick to VPN alternatives.

2. Mozilla Firefox

Proxy Configuration

Firefox allows automatic or manual proxy setup for HTTP, HTTPS, FTP, and SOCKS5. PAC files make automation easy for advanced users.

Security and Privacy

All traffic through your proxy masks your IP. HTTPS proxies encrypt your connection. Combine with Firefox’s tracking protection for an ironclad setup.

Optimizing Speed

Select fast servers and use SOCKS5 for a performance boost. Enabling ad-blocking reduces traffic overhead.

Extensions

FoxyProxy simplifies switching between multiple profiles. Hoxx VPN Proxy unlocks geo-specific content safely.

Mobile

Android supports system-level proxies. iOS requires VPNs for similar functionality.

5. Tor Browser

Proxy Setup

Tor comes preconfigured to route traffic through the Tor network. Manual adjustments are possible but often unnecessary.

Privacy and Security

Multiple encrypted nodes. IP masking. End-to-end anonymity. Tor is the gold standard for privacy.

Speed Considerations

Encryption layers slow things down. Minimize extra proxies or extensions to maintain speed.

Proxy Switching

Tor exit nodes can be switched to change your IP. External proxy usage is discouraged.

Mobile

Tor for Android mirrors desktop capabilities. Mobile proxy tweaking isn’t recommended.
